Lakeland Dairies has increased its milk price for November.
In the Republic of Ireland, the co-op has increased price by 1.22 cent per litre and will pay a base milk price of 39.22 cpl, including VAT, for milk at 3.6% fat and 3.3% protein.
Meanwhile, In Northern Ireland, Lakeland Dairies has increased its milk price by 1 pence per litre and will pay a milk price of 31.5p/litre.
The co-op says that global dairy markets remain stable with reliable levels of demand overall and a lower rate of growth in supply from the main dairy producing regions.
“Strong demand and consumption in Asia continues to be a positive factor," a spokesperson added.
“Lakeland Dairies will continue to monitor the market closely in the coming weeks.”
